Re: gdb input error gfortrani_fbuf_read () cyggfortran-3.dll


On 22/09/2016 20:55, Rockefeller, Harry wrote:
gdb (test version) and program's 'read' seem to have an input clash.
Anyway, gdb used to pause and allow keyboard input.

Thanks for reporting this problem, and the test case.

Thread 1 "foo" hit Breakpoint 1, foo () at foo.f:4
4             write(*,*) "Enter a real number"
(gdb) n
 Enter a real number
5             read(*,*) e
(gdb) n

[1]+  Stopped                 gdb foo

$ fg
gdb foo

Thread 1 "foo" received signal SIGTTIN, Stopped (tty input).
0x5bd015dc in gfortrani_fbuf_read () from /usr/bin/cyggfortran-3.dll

In gdb 7.11 there are some upstream changes in the way access to the controlling terminal is given the inferior, and I guess this has broken something here.
